✓ Decided: Council denies agritourism permit for roping arena

The Town Council denied an agritourism use permit for a roping arena on parcels 404-12-422D and 404-12-422C. Council determined the application did not meet agritourism standards and directed staff to begin a zoning code text amendment to review animal counts and accessory uses.

✓ Decided: Council directs staff to create a five-year prioritized CIP plan

Town Council reviewed Capital Improvement Project (CIP) requests from multiple departments. Council decided that staff will rate all projects and develop a five-year plan for Council review and approval. Seven storm water requests were tabled pending a Town-Wide Floodplain Study.

feesbudgetfinancegovernmentpublic-records
✓ Decided: Camp Verde Council adjusts town fees and updates public records charges

Council reviewed the FY24 Fee Schedule, increasing the commercial public records request fee and adding a 3% technology fee to all Community Development charges. Several water meter and hydrant fees were updated, while Public Works and Parks and Recreation fees largely remained unchanged.

✓ Decided: Council removes water catch system, solar panels, and kitchen from sports complex

Council members discussed the budget, timelines, and grant funding for the sports complex. They agreed to remove the water catch system, solar panels, and commercial kitchen from the project scope. Staff were advised to collect bids for remaining projects to determine final costs and priorities.

✓ Decided: Town Council approves new zoning overlay for highway interchange

The Council approved a zoning overlay district to allow greater building height and density near the highway interchange, using an amended map to protect residential areas. Other key actions included approving a school resource officer agreement and a body camera contract. The Council voted to stop pursuing a grant for an automated library branch in Verde Lakes.
